Transaction eda306955252196e74664778a94249f62fc36beffd7369a7e46e7750c23c120d
1 Input
1 Output
-
eda306955252196e74664778a94249f62fc36beffd7369a7e46e7750c23c120d:0
- value
- 19559
- script pubkey
- OP_0 OP_PUSHBYTES_20 1e8810a8e8221f2cd922d818682651e96bc24be9
- address
- bc1qr6ypp28gyg0jekfzmqvxsfj3a94uyjlfg0ngwy